Rosenthal's Latest: Manny, Mussina, Cano, Lowe
Published 10/15/2008 by Tim Dierkes at MLB Rumors - MLBTradeRumors.com
Ken Rosenthal's latest column at FOX Sports is jam-packed with rumors. Manny Ramirez will generate plenty of interest on the free agent market; he wants at least four years.  There was a report earlier this month that Scott Boras expected to get five years.  The term will be a crucial factor.  Rosenthal names the Phillies, Mets, and Yankees as three ...

Mussina’s choice Friends of Yankees right-hander Mike Mussina are still convinced he will retire. One possible reason: Mussina fears that the Yankees will not be good enough next season for him to sufficiently chip away at the 30 victories he needs for 300. Mussina, who turns 40 on Dec. 8, would consider playing for other teams near his home in Montoursville, Pa., but those teams either play in small ballparks (Phillies, Red ...
